Some people have told us that there are no dates for the 150 and $375 Slow Drafts. We know that because those will start as soon as they fill up. So if you sign up for one of those online, be ready to draft. Once we get to 15 owners, we'll set the KDS preferences, pick the draft order, seed the owners and get started right away. We don't have the draft software finished just yet, but hopefully in the next 10 days that will be done and we'll be drafting.



I'll create signup threads where you can tell me you want to jump in and we'll get you officially signed up online once the league is full. But to make it official, just sign up and you'll be assigned to the next full league. That's the way we're doing it this year. And remember, we have league prizes and $25 from each team is going towards the overall prize pool where we have $6,000 in overall prizes available based on 20 full leagues.
